Rug Pulls

Although marketing hype can make copyright projects seem irresistible, rug pulls show how easily trust can be exploited. You're drawn in by sophisticated roadmaps, artificially boosted TVL, staged security audits, and token burning events implying limited supply. Then the liquidity disappears, smart contracts are altered, and holders end up with valueless assets. Such fraudulent schemes often conceal themselves using unnamed team members, unclear governance structures, and centralized administrative keys that enable insiders to drain pools instantly.

Spot danger signals right away: modifiable or unverified smart contracts, disproportionate team token distributions, unsecured liquidity, and yields that exceed underlying performance. Verify authentic liquidity contributors, shared signature management, and transparent vesting timelines. When hit with a rug pull, respond promptly. Phishing and Impersonation

Keep an eye out as con artists invade your communication channels and search queries with convincing clones of copyright services and support teams. They'll push pressing notifications to confirm your recovery copyright, change security protocols, or authorize payments. Just one click can grant them full control.

Phishing scams facilitate account theft and swift asset drainage. Scammers deploy lookalike domains, run malicious ads, and hijack search placement to deceive people. They pose as customer support through various channels like chat, email, or Telegram, before escalating to voice spoofing to copy known agents and push for immediate action.

Protect your investments: avoid revealing recovery codes, private keys, or seed phrases. Manually enter web addresses, utilize security dongles, set up multi-signature protection, and confirm contacts through another platform. How to Preserve and Protect Evidence

Before crucial details are lost and records disappear, gather the evidence that demonstrates a Webster coin fraud. Capture complete transaction records: download wallet histories, capture chain records, and save block explorer URLs with timestamps. Keep exchange documentation, KYC documentation, withdrawal verifications, and IP access records. Save all communications including emails, messaging records, and audio communications; save platform help desk records and internal alerts. Take screenshots of profiles, advertisements, and promotional claims, then back everything up with all metadata intact.

Secure and protect your sources properly. Enable account freezes and deactivate API keys. Separate compromised devices - don't attempt cleanup - forensic analysis requires untouched data. Copy drives with write-block protection, verify file checksums, and maintain clear custody records. Store evidence securely with redundancy - encrypted and offline. Record who gathered what evidence specifying collector, time, and place. Move quickly, notify services, and keep your evidence archive organized.

Picking the Ideal Forum

When stakes are high in a digital currency fraud matter, picking the appropriate venue-litigation, arbitration, or mediation-determines outcomes, costs, and speed. You must have a carefully planned forum selection approach based on documentation, contractual provisions, and desired outcomes. If your agreement has an arbitration requirement, evaluate legality, protocols, and potential relief. Arbitration can proceed more quickly, protect sensitive information, and ensure expert adjudicators, but constrains evidence collection and challenge options.

Litigation cases require legal documentation, broad discovery processes, third-party liability evaluation, or asset preservation orders. Venue selection is critical: initiate proceedings where jurisdictional authority, convenience, and asset reach converge to minimize delays and enhance collection potential. Pursue negotiated solutions when fault is apparent, documentation is comprehensive, and swift restitution is preferred over lengthy procedures. Will My Credit Score Be Affected By Filing a Claim

Pursuing a claim generally won't affect your credit score. Legal proceedings and arbitration don't show up on credit reports unless collection accounts result from unpaid judgments. Remember that legal costs and payment arrangements could strain your finances and lead to missed payments that harm credit. Take action within the statute of limitations to protect your rights. Keep thorough records, dispute any credit report inaccuracies, and maintain communication with creditors to avoid negative reporting during the process.

Can I Keep copyright Private During Public Court Proceedings?

Anonymous filings are possible, though limited. Filing under a pseudonym is an available option. These motions succeed when privacy or safety issues exceed public access interests. You'll need substantial proof like potential harm, minor protection, or private medical details. Judges might recommend redacting or sealing documents instead.
